Headline differences: Both share Strategy, Indie on Steam. Supreme Ruler Ultimate (2014) is 6 years older than Stellar Commanders (2020). Supreme Ruler Ultimate scores higher on Steam reviews (76.5% positive) than Stellar Commanders (62.5% positive). Supreme Ruler Ultimate | Stellar Commanders | |
|---|---|---|
| Released | 2014 | 2020 |
| Genres | Strategy, Indie, Simulation | Action, Strategy, Indie |
| Platforms | Windows, macOS | Windows |
| Steam Deck | Deck Unsupported | Unrated |
| Price | 19.99 USD | 8.99 USD |
| Steam reviews | 76.5% positive (833 reviews) | 62.5% positive (16 reviews) |
| Multiplayer | Multi-player | Multi-player |
| Developers | BattleGoat Studios | Blindflug Studios AG |
